Bawumia Joins NPP Leaders in Tamale for Final Rites of Salifu Adam Braimah

Tamale: Dr Mahamudu Bawumia, the former Vice President and 2028 Flagbearer of the New Patriotic Party (NPP), has arrived in Tamale to attend the final funeral rites of the late Salifu Adam Braimah, former Savannah Regional Minister and former Salaga South Member of Parliament. He was received by NPP General Secretary Justin Kodua Frimpong, Deputy General Secretary Alhaji Haruna Mohammed, Northern Regional Chairman Samba, along with several party officials and Members of Parliament.

According to Ghana Web, Adam Braimah passed away on April 12, 2026, at the University of Ghana Medical Centre, where he was receiving treatment. The late Braimah, affectionately known as 'Uncle Salifu,' played a significant role in the early administration of the Savannah Region following its creation, serving as its first Regional Minister under the NPP. He was also a member of the Seventh Parliament on the ticket of the NPP.
